Citroen 2 CV Overview

Introduction

The Citroën 2CV, produced from 1948 to 1990, is one of the most iconic cars in French automotive history. Designed as a people’s car, it was created to provide affordable, practical transportation for rural communities after World War II. Known for its simplicity, durability, and quirky charm, the 2CV became a cultural symbol, beloved by generations for its ability to combine utility with personality.

Exterior

The 2CV featured a distinctive and minimalist design, with rounded body panels, exposed fenders, and a canvas roll-back roof. Its lightweight construction emphasized practicality over luxury, while its high ground clearance and long-travel suspension allowed it to handle rough rural roads with ease. Despite its simplicity, its unique styling became instantly recognizable worldwide.

Interior

Inside, the 2CV was intentionally basic, offering simple materials and a functional layout. Early models featured hammock-style seats, a minimalist dashboard, and very few controls. Over time, upgrades introduced slightly more comfort, but the focus always remained on practicality and affordability. The airy cabin, combined with its roll-back roof, gave it a surprisingly open and enjoyable feel.

Safety features

The 2CV predated most modern safety requirements, so early versions offered little more than a sturdy body frame and seatbelts in later years. It was, however, designed with stability and light weight in mind, making it relatively forgiving to drive at low speeds. While it cannot match modern safety standards, its slow pace and simple mechanics kept it manageable for its era.

Engine trims

The Citroën 2CV was powered by small air-cooled two-cylinder engines ranging from 375cc to 602cc, producing between 9 and 29 horsepower depending on the model year. While performance was modest, the engines were highly economical and easy to maintain. Its simple mechanics and front-wheel-drive layout made it surprisingly capable in both city and rural settings.

Maintenance

The 2CV was designed for ease of maintenance, with simple mechanical systems that could often be repaired with basic tools. Routine servicing such as oil changes, spark plug replacements, and brake adjustments were inexpensive and straightforward. Today, its widespread availability of parts and active enthusiast communities make restoration and upkeep relatively easy for collectors.

Competitors

The Citroën 2CV competed with other affordable cars like the Volkswagen Beetle, Renault 4, and Fiat 500. While not powerful or luxurious, it distinguished itself with unmatched practicality, quirky charm, and its role as a cultural icon of post-war Europe.
